Transaction 721ba602cf0c92d8e0dcc5027375d7bcefac0486eb2786dfd40e26ec6594ec78

2 Input
2 Outputs
  • 721ba602cf0c92d8e0dcc5027375d7bcefac0486eb2786dfd40e26ec6594ec78:0
  • value  54109407
    address  33v5pkKWYtCMaSKyUnXhVEVdmuafjGonSD
  • 721ba602cf0c92d8e0dcc5027375d7bcefac0486eb2786dfd40e26ec6594ec78:1
  • value  450058
    address  3BMEXSefHcvsP7Y8cvS9nKsGTg7YXh6Y3p